Ordinals
beta
Address 3E1JTFzxcFfvHoNopvZDauYtq73rVZd6LR
sat balance
99615
runes balances
outputs
70d5eb1e5a7fbd487b9110b8e6a98465e8a088178b8364c4f086acd290fb7e44:0